91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

NFS的部署

發布時間:2020-07-06 19:05:35 來源:網絡 閱讀:512 作者:lin790292154 欄目:網絡安全

NFS: network file system允許一個系統在網絡上與它人共享目錄和文件。通過使用NFS,用戶和程序可以象訪問本地文件 一樣訪問遠端系統上的文件。

以下是NFS最顯而易見的好處:
1、本地工作站使用更少的磁盤空間,因為通常的數據可以存放在一 臺機器上而且可以通過網絡訪問到。
2、用戶不必在每個網絡上機器里頭都有一個home目錄。Home目錄 可以被放在NFS服務器上并且在網絡上處處可用。
3、諸如軟驅,CDROM,和 Zip 之類的存儲設備可以在網絡上面被別的機器使用。 這可以減少整個網絡上的可移動介質設備的數量。

NFSv3
Version 3 (RFC 1813, June 1995) 添加如下特性:
支持 64 bit 文件大小和偏移,(即突破 2GB 文件大小的限制);
支持服務端的異步寫操作, 提升寫入性能;
在許多響應報文中額外增加文件屬性, 避免用到這些屬性時重新獲取;
增加 READDIRPLUS 調用, 用于在遍歷目錄時獲取文件描述符和文件屬性;


NFSv4
NFSv4協議 (RFC 3010, December 2000; revised in RFC 3530, April 2003), 借鑒了AFS(Andrew File System)和SMB/CIFS(Server Message Block)的特性,主要做了如下改進: 性能提升,強制安全策略,引入有狀態的協議[5]。
NFSv4.1 (RFC 5661, January 2010) 旨在為并行訪問可橫向擴展的集群服務(pNFS擴展)提供協議支持。

 

NFS配置的一些選項說明
rw :讀寫;
ro :只讀;
sync :同步模式,內存中數據時時寫入磁盤;
async :不同步,把內存中數據定期寫入磁盤中;
no_root_squash :加上這個選項后,root用戶就會對共享的目錄擁有至高的權限控制,就像是對本機的目錄操作一樣。不安全,不建議使用;
root_squash:和上面的選項對應,root用戶對共享目錄的權限不高,只有普通用戶的權限,即限制了root;
all_squash:不管使用NFS的用戶是誰,他的身份都會被限定成為一個指定的普通用戶身份;
anonuid/anongid :要和root_squash 以及all_squash一同使用,用于指定使用NFS的用戶限定后的uid和gid,前提是本機的/etc/passwd中存在這個uid和gid。


配置:
Server(192.168.1.30):
## 定義NFS目錄,允許訪問網段,權限rw(讀寫),ro(只讀),sync同步。anonuid=500,anongid=500限制id:500這個用戶,創建文件時的屬主,而且500是客戶端的用戶。 no_root_squash 不限制root,其創建的文件屬主為root。
1、vim /etc/exports     ## 配置可以選下面其中一種,也可以同時做多個共享目錄
/mnt  192.168.1.30/24(rw,sync,all_squash,anonuid=500,anongid=500)
#共分為三部分,第一部分就是本地要共享出去的目錄,第二部分為允許訪問的主機(可以是一個IP也可以是一個IP段)第三部分就是小括號里面的,為一些權限選項

2、yum install -y nfs-utils rpcbind## rpcbind 用來做數據通訊
## 啟動服務
3、/etc/init.d/rpcbind start ;/etc/init.d/nfs start 
    重新加載配置文件: exportfs -arv
## NFS目錄授權
4、chmod 777 /mnt

Client(192.168.1.31):
1、yum install -y nfs-utils
## 查看NFS共享目錄和用戶/網段
2、showmount -e 192.168.1.30
3、mount -t nfs -onolock,nfsvers=3 192.168.1.30:/mnt /opt  //touch文件很久沒響應時,可以加上-onolock選項。centos6可能與nfs服務不兼容容易出錯,所以加上選項nfsvers=3,如果不指定nfs的版本為4.

4、df -h  可以查看掛載的目錄,但/opt在沒授權前不能寫入,所以需要Server對共享目錄/mnt 授權(chmod 777 /mnt),創建文件時默認用戶nfsnobody。如果Server設置了用戶,那么創建文件時所屬就是設置的用戶。

 

測試:

從客戶端訪問服務器報錯,提示:clnt_create: RPC: Program not registered

解決辦法:在服務器上先停止rpcbind

           /etc/init.d/rpcbind stop

 

          然后在停止nfs

          /etc/init.d/nfs stop

 

          最后在重啟rpcbindnfs,一定要按順序啟動和停止

          /etc/init.d/rpcbind start

          /etc/init.d/nfs start

做完這個動作之后,訪問成功

 

掛載成功后,touch 新文件ls -l后發現用戶屬主映射不正常,解決辦法:

重新掛載。


向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

綦江县| 石门县| 日照市| 杭锦后旗| 柘荣县| 巢湖市| 靖州| 彰化市| 弥勒县| 鄂托克前旗| 富顺县| 望都县| 合川市| 高雄市| 广水市| 商洛市| 稷山县| 中山市| 通江县| 基隆市| 靖宇县| 商城县| 焦作市| 扎兰屯市| 四平市| 蛟河市| 湖州市| 仙游县| 日照市| 南通市| 阜新市| 文山县| 汶上县| 阜平县| 芷江| 汝南县| 竹北市| 福清市| 大化| 巢湖市| 忻城县|